Kasane in July

Great time to visit

July represents peak season at its most expensive and crowded. But the wildlife spectacle along the Chobe River makes you forget about the price tag and packed safari vehicles.

Weather

July offers crystal-clear skies and bone-dry air that makes every sunset look like a painting. Days warm up beautifully, but mornings will have you shivering in your game drive vehicle. The Chobe runs clear and low, concentrating wildlife along its banks.

23°C high7°C low0 rain days

July Tips

  • Reserve lodges 6 months ahead - everything books solid during European summer holidays
  • Bring a proper winter jacket for 5 AM game drives - you'll freeze without it
  • Carry water constantly - the dry air dehydrates you faster than you realize

May through October is prime time. The dry season means animals concentrate around the Chobe River, creating incredible viewing opportunities. July and August see massive elephant herds - we're talking 500+ animals at a time coming down to drink. But it's also peak season, so expect higher prices and more tourists. September and October get seriously hot - 40°C days aren't uncommon - but the wildlife viewing is phenomenal. November through April is wet season. The landscape turns green and beautiful, but animals disperse inland where there's water everywhere. Many camps close, and those that stay open offer big discounts. If you can handle some rain and fewer animals, it's actually quite lovely. Just know that some roads become impassable.
